1、什么是重载
java的重载,简单说,就是方法有同样的名称,但是参数不相同。这样的同名不同参数的方法之间,互相称之为重载方法。
需要注意的是:
1. 方法名相同。
2. 参数不同,这里是说对应位置的参数类型至少有一个不同,当然List和List都是List,算作相同。
3. 返回值可以不同,可以相同。
例子:
“`
public class Test{
public void a() {
System.out.println(“a()”);
};
public void a(int i) {
System.out.println("a(int i)");
};
public void a(String j) {
System.out.println("a(String j)");
};
public void a(int i, String j) {
System.out.pri